The Trainee Service Engineer / Trainee Service Technician / Multiskilled Engineer will ideally have hands-on experience in electrical and/or mechanical engineering. Preference will be given to candidates with familiarity in electrical fault finding and systems troubleshooting or a mechanical / electrical qualification with a willingness to learn. Full product training provided. Package £30,000 - £35,000 depending on experience Company van 25 days holiday plus bank holidays Company pension Overtime Additional benefits Trainee Service Engineer / Trainee Service Technician / Multiskilled Engineer Role To provide electrical and mechanical repair, service and maintenance of compressed air equipment at customer sites.
The Compressor Service Engineer will undertake planned and preventative maintenance, provide advice, diagnostics, fault finding of compressed air systems, nitrogen generators, vacuum pumps, blowers & dryers, nitrogen generators and other compressed air products. Installing compressed air/water & nitrogen pipelines into all forms of the manufacturing industry. Perform emergency breakdown fault finding and repairs on various compressed air equipment. Liaise with various engineering departments.
Working at customer sites throughout the South West UK with occasional travel to Bristol for training and parts collection. Trainee Service Engineer / Trainee Service Technician / Multiskilled Engineer Requirements Proven diagnostic skills on complicated electrical / mechanical engineering systems. Experience as a Trainee Service Engineer, Apprentice Engineer, Apprentice Technician, Entry level Engineer, Electrical Engineer, Mechanical Engineer, Field Service Engineer or similar.
Hands-on experience in electrical and/or mechanical domains with a willingness to learn. Strong understanding of three-phase electrics and controls, with hands-on experience preferred. Mechanical or electrical qualification, apprentice trained, NVQ level 3, City & Guilds or similar would be a plus. Background in the compressed air industry or related electromechanical fields (e.g., compressors, filtration, pneumatics, hydraulics, pumps, valves, rotating equipment) would be advantageous.
